The Story of Agustina

Agustina is the Spanish and Italian form of Augustina, the feminine of Augustine (Latin: Augustinus), from 'Augustus' meaning 'great, venerable, magnificent.' The name traces to the Latin root 'augere' (to increase, to grow). It carries the legacy of Saint Augustine of Hippo (354-430 AD), one of Christianity's most influential theologians.

Agustina is particularly popular in Argentina, where it has been a top-20 girl name for decades. The Argentine heroine Agustina de Aragón (1786-1857), who became famous during the Napoleonic Wars, helped cement the name's place in Hispanic culture as a symbol of courage.

In Argentina and Spain, Agustina is one of the most traditional and beloved feminine names. Agustina de Aragón, the 'Maid of Saragossa,' became a national hero defending Spain against Napoleon's forces at the Siege of Zaragoza, and Francisco Goya painted her portrait.

Historical Record

Agustina first appeared in US Social Security records in 1950.

Over 1,063 babies have been named Agustina in the United States since SSA records began.

Today, Agustina is past its peak , currently ranked #4,930 for girl names in the US .

Fun Facts

  • Agustina de Aragón (1786-1857) became Spain's most celebrated female hero of the Napoleonic Wars
  • Saint Augustine of Hippo, whose name this derives from, wrote Confessions — considered one of the first autobiographies in Western literature
